SITUATION:
Okay, so I'm an 8th level wizard and cast stoneskin on myself, then cast gutsnake from Magic of Faerun on myself a bit later (but still within the stoneskin's duration).

MY QUESTION IS:
Gutsnake is a part of me (it says so in the spell description), so is it protected by the stoneskin as is the rest of my body? Do I need to cast stoneskin after I cast gutsnake to get it protected? Or do I need to cast stoneskin twice: once on me, once on my gutsnake?

Please answer ASAP, as I have to choose a new 4th level spell and am thinking of getting gutsnake to go with my improved invisibility (hehe!) and stoneskin. Then I will be an improved invisible/stoneskinned 8th level wizard with a free action attack equal to a giant constrictor snake (see MM) that does not impact my spellcasting, hp, movement, etc. It gets 60 hp and a juicy +13 bite attack (1d8+10 damage), 15' reach, and can improved grapple a victim to constrict them automatically each round for over 10 points of damage!!! It lasts for 1 round/level... plenty of time to guard me/mess people up while I shoot lightning bolts and other nasty spells!!! :D

I'd say no - the gutsnake is not really part of you, and thus it isn't protected by stoneskin.

It doesn't share your AC, your stats, your hit points, or your actions. Killing it has no effect on the caster (except ending the spell prematurely). It's pretty much a separate creature that just happens to be growing out of your stomach.

I suppose you could cast stoneskin on it, but it'd be kind of a waste since gutsnake only lasts 1 round/level.
